Orange Hippo by Blim Burn Seeds

Orange Hippo is a sativa-dominant hybrid developed by Blim Burn Seeds, known for its potent cerebral effects and aromatic complexity. This strain offers a unique sensory experience, combining bright citrus notes with earthy undertones, making it a favorite among those seeking an uplifting and focused daytime experience.

Appearance

Orange Hippo buds are visually striking, displaying a vibrant mix of warm orange and deep green colors, often dusted with a frosty layer of trichomes. The buds are typically dense and slightly elongated, featuring bright pistils that complement its citrus-inspired name. Mature specimens may even show red tinges under specific lighting and cultivation conditions.

Microscopic analysis reveals a generous coating of crystalline trichomes, which can constitute up to 15% of the bud's volume. This dense resin production not only enhances the visual appeal but also signals the strain's potential potency and aromatic qualities. The bud structure is also noted for promoting balanced airflow, aiding in drying and pest resistance.

Aroma & Flavor

The aroma of Orange Hippo is characterized by a prominent citrus burst, reminiscent of freshly peeled oranges, layered with subtle herbal undertones. Gas chromatography tests confirm significant levels of limonene and myrcene, contributing to this inviting olfactory profile. Upon curing, secondary notes of pine and a mild skunkiness may emerge, adding complexity.

Consumers often describe the flavor as a harmonious blend of bright citrus fruits with a delicate sweet creaminess. This is followed by nuanced earthy undertones and a slightly spicy finish, creating a multifaceted tasting experience. The sweetness is a dominant characteristic, with spicy notes helping to mask any potential harshness, resulting in a smooth and enjoyable profile from inhale to aftertaste.

Effects

As a predominantly sativa-dominant strain, Orange Hippo is recognized for delivering energizing and cerebral effects. It is often sought after for its ability to promote a focused and uplifting experience, making it suitable for daytime use. The high THC content contributes to a robust psychoactive sensation characteristic of sativa genetics.

Terpenes & Cannabinoids

Orange Hippo typically tests between 18-20% THC, with minimal CBD content (<1%). This cannabinoid profile supports its pronounced cerebral and energizing effects. Key terpenes identified include Myrcene, Limonene, Caryophyllene, and Pinene, which contribute to its distinct aroma and flavor characteristics.

Origins & Lineage

Developed by Blim Burn Seeds, Orange Hippo is a sativa-dominant strain with an estimated genetic makeup of 70-80% sativa and 22% indica. The breeders focused on enhancing uplifting characteristics and robust growth, blending classical sativa landrace qualities with modern hybrid resilience. This meticulous hybridization process ensures consistent delivery of its hallmark traits.
